What is Moonveil (MORE)?
Quick Facts
- Token: MORE — native utility and governance token of Moonveil
- Blockchain: ZK Layer 2 built on Polygon CDK with zkEVM architecture
- Settlement Layer: Ethereum
- Team background: Veterans from Riot Games, NetEase, and Funplus
- Seed funding: $5.4 million led by Gumi Cryptos Capital and Arcane Group
- Polygon Labs investment: $2 million direct node investment
- Games available: AstrArk, Bushwhack, Flaming Pets, Puffy 2048, Puffy Miner, Puffy Match, and Starry Sort
Introduction
Moonveil is a full-stack Web3 gaming ecosystem that combines in-house game development, publishing capabilities, and Layer 2 blockchain infrastructure. Its mission is to solve fundamental problems in mainstream gaming — specifically, platform monopolization, lack of true asset ownership, and the disconnect between player contribution and reward.
The $MORE token sits at the heart of this ecosystem, functioning as the fuel for transactions, governance, staking, gas fees, and in-game purchases across every title on the platform.
History & Background
Moonveil was founded by a team informally known as the 'Riot Mafia' — senior professionals from Riot Games, NetEase, Funplus, and other leading studios, with hands-on experience developing titles like League of Legends and Valorant.
In 2023, the project raised $5.4 million in seed funding. Polygon Labs subsequently made a direct $2 million node investment, making Moonveil the only gaming project on Polygon CDK to receive such backing. The MORE token launched in mid-2025 via Binance Alpha, followed by listings on major centralized exchanges.
How Moonveil Works
Moonveil operates a ZK Layer 2 public blockchain constructed on Polygon CDK with a zkEVM architecture, using Ethereum as its settlement layer. This provides strong security guarantees while enabling the high throughput needed for gaming workloads.
A key design principle is chain-agnosticism at the application layer — user identity is anchored on Moonveil's own Layer 2, but games can run wherever players are. Blockchain abstraction allows users to log in with familiar credentials like email or social accounts and play gas-free, dramatically lowering the barrier for Web2 gamers.
Moonveil also provides a Game-Development-as-a-Service suite, including AI-powered art generators, level editors, and logic engines, all accessible to independent developers through token-gated services.
Tokenomics
$MORE is the sole native token in the Moonveil ecosystem and serves multiple roles simultaneously: governance asset, gas currency, in-game purchase medium, reward distribution mechanism, and access key for developer tools.
Token distribution is designed to support long-term growth, with allocations covering private investors, community rewards, ecosystem development, and team vesting. Holders can stake $MORE to participate in governance and earn proportional returns, creating incentive alignment between players, developers, and long-term contributors.

Ecosystem & Use Cases
- In-game utility: Purchase items, pay gas fees, and earn rewards across all Moonveil titles.
- Governance: $MORE holders vote on ecosystem funding, economic parameters, and partner onboarding.
- Developer access: Token-gated access to on-chain game development tools and the Builder Sandbox.
- Cross-game interoperability: Assets, identity, and progress can migrate freely between games in the ecosystem.
- Community rewards: Moon Beams and earned badges convert directly into $MORE tokens.
Team, Governance & Community
The founding team brings deep expertise from AAA game studios, giving Moonveil an unusually strong product pedigree for a Web3 project. Core contributors hail from Riot Games, NetEase, Funplus, and CARV.
Governance is progressively decentralized — $MORE holders can propose and vote on major changes, with both staking weight and ecosystem contribution factored into influence. The community spans over one million engaged players across Asia, South America, and the CIS region.
Advantages
- Proven game developers with AAA studio backgrounds reduce execution risk.
- Self-bootstrapped game library avoids the 'chain but no games' trap common in GameFi.
- ZK Layer 2 infrastructure delivers security, scalability, and low fees purpose-built for gaming.
- Chain-agnostic design lets the ecosystem follow players rather than forcing migration.
- Strong institutional backing from Polygon Labs and top-tier VCs.
Risks & Challenges
- GameFi market maturity: The broader blockchain gaming sector is still in a user-education phase; slow adoption could limit ecosystem activity.
- Token emission dynamics: If issuance outpaces organic utility growth, early investor unlocks may create selling pressure.
- Competition: The Web3 gaming space is crowded, with multiple well-funded ecosystems competing for the same player base.
- Regulatory uncertainty: Token-based gaming economies may face evolving regulatory scrutiny in key markets.
